Window Leak Water Removal Cost in Sunset Valley, TX

The cost of window leak water removal in Sunset Valley, TX,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a free estimate after inspecting your home and developing a customized plan to repair or replace your windows.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Window inspection and assessment $100 – $500 Severity of damage and size of affected area
Water extraction and drying $500 – $2,500 Amount of water and complexity of the job
Repair or replacement of damaged windows $1,000 – $5,000 Size and type of windows, materials used, and labor costs
Mold remediation and removal $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area and complexity of the job
Dehumidification and ventilation $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area and complexity of the job
Final inspection and clean-up $100 – $500 Size of affected area and complexity of the job

Q: What causes window leaks?

A: Window leaks can be caused by a variety of factors, including poor installation, worn-out seals, and damage from weather events. Our team can inspect your windows and develop a plan to repair or replace them as needed.
